I wasn't satisfied with the accuracy of my 180gr SP load...
![]() That was the 4 last days of shooting, (4 shots,) with 2 scope adjustments. Even though each shot was centimeters from the 3 inch target and especially since the shots were that close to each other, (maybe 1.5 inches,) something was wrong! My scope adjustments should have put me on the other side of my target at least. So I took off my scope to make sure the scope mount screws weren't loose; then changed my load. I reviewed my ladder test target and went with yet another reduction in powder charge. I took one shot to observe my POI, adjusted accordingly and hit with the next shot. The last time I changed the load I hit the second shot also; I'm hoping this is going to be The Load. 30-06 Cut Chain That chain I was using must be very brittle so I changed it out for a larger one; hopefully this new one will be a bit tougher. Also... I made another sand bag, the one I was using was too small. While using that strap, the rifle teetered in the 17mph wind. Howa 1500, 30-06 Nikko Stirling Diamond Scope Hornady 180gr SP IMR 4831 Rem 9 1/2 Primer Winchester Case

I took two shots this morning and missed the first one by 2 inches, then shot another without an adjustment which hit the 3 x 3" target. Both shots were about 4.5" apart so I decided that wasn't going to work so I shot 2 other ladder tests.
30-06 Newer Load The first one was with charges greater than the last time I tested these bullets. I tried one specific charge but the group was enormous! So I tried even more powder the next ladder test and even though I got somewhat of a sticky bolt I kept going. I think I did find a good load though, I may have to full length size from time to time but at least I'll hit what I shoot at. The first few frames of the video are of the ladder test and the group I shot after, I chose a charge between shots 4 & 5. I think I screwed-up that group myself but it is still .666moa. The bullets are traveling slightly faster than the 190gr SPBTs I have been using. After I shot both shots at the 3 x 3" target I adjusted the scope up one click. I may adjust right one but I'll see what happens in the next few shots first. One thing I like, (other than being able to hit the target,) is that now I am getting larger craters/dents; I was getting tiny dents before.
